Beware of a Holy Whore
(Warnung vor einer heiligen Nutte)

Screening on Film
Directed by Rainer Werner Fassbinder.
With Eddie Constantine, Lou Castel, Marquard Bohm.
Germany, 1970, 35mm, color, 104 min.
German with English subtitles.
Print source: Janus Films

The cast and crew of an international co-production find themselves stranded at a seaside Spanish resort awaiting the arrival of their director and their salaries. They while away the time drinking at the hotel bar and engaging in various couplings and uncouplings. These souls in Purgatory treat each other with the kind of cruelty one might expect from a Fassbinder film, and things only worsen with the arrival of the filmmaker, a tyrannical wunderkind. Although the violence here is not as visceral as in other films in this series, Fassbinder seems to be arguing that sometimes the soul can be killed while the body still lives.
